Output 940595bc2f7598b9d759a652dab035da0341ebc2dc6969c05e058f89ca2f0609:0

value
142100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26c475a6bedbd36d00c40984ace44ab6476b209 OP_EQUAL
address
3LsdYAZotQKm1ePto35M21ewwwdWq1AAPS
transaction
940595bc2f7598b9d759a652dab035da0341ebc2dc6969c05e058f89ca2f0609
confirmations
96181
spent
true